Video Demo -- Increase Simulation Accuracy and Efficiency With SpectreMDL

23 Nov 2010 • Less than one minute read

Measurement Description Language (MDL) is an immensely powerful feature in our simulators that is frequently overlooked.  MDL gives the designer advanced control of our simulators allowing them to run better simulations quicker.  Below is a quick demo to get you started. Also, be sure to try out the workshop in your hierarchy under <MMSIM_installation>/tools/spectre/examples/MDL_workshop.
